Steve's Return and Its Impact
The return of Chris Evans as Steve Rogers is a significant event in itself. His appearance at CinemaCon alongside Robert Downey Jr. and the Russos suggests a pivotal role in the film. Rumors even suggest he's the main protagonist, facing off against Doctor Doom. However, it's intriguing to note that Steve's return doesn't necessarily mean Captain America is back in action. Reports indicate a Nomad-style role, with Steve's family life taking center stage.
This shift in focus is a bold move. It showcases the human side of Steve Rogers, a husband and father, and how his personal life influences his choices. It's a refreshing take on the character, adding depth and complexity to his story.
Connecting the Dots
The impact of Steve's time jump at the end of Endgame is a central theme in Doomsday. It's suggested that his decision caused Incursions, leading to the Multiverse Saga. This theory adds a layer of responsibility to Steve's actions, showing how a simple choice can have far-reaching consequences.
Furthermore, the potential connection between Steve and Doctor Doom's backstories is intriguing. If Doom's family died in the same accident that scarred his face, it could create an unexpected alliance or a complex web of motivations.
